Dynamics of rotational motion about fixed axis
Question

A copper ball of mass m = 1 kg with a radius of r = 10 cm rotates with angular velocity ω = 2 rad/s about an axis passing through its centre. The work should be performed to increase the angular velocity of rotation of the ball two fold is

Easy
Solution

K.E. = 12Iω2

If ω is to be doubled

Therefore,W= K.E. = K.E.2-K.E.1 = 12I[ω22 -ω1 2]

  K.E. = 12 25mr2[ω22-ω21]

   = 210×1[(110)2][42-22] =2.4 ×10-2 J
